Received: from malur.postgresql.org ([217.196.149.56]) by arkaria.postgresql.org with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1ktl0T-0003gW-Vs for pgadmin-hackers@arkaria.postgresql.org; Mon, 28 Dec 2020 05:23:46 +0000 Received: from localhost ([127.0.0.1] helo=malur.postgresql.org) by malur.postgresql.org with esmtp (Exim 4.92) (envelope-from ) id 1ktl0S-0002o2-SQ for pgadmin-hackers@arkaria.postgresql.org; Mon, 28 Dec 2020 05:23:44 +0000 Received: from magus.postgresql.org ([2a02:c0:301:0:ffff::29]) by malur.postgresql.org with esmtps (TLS1.3: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1ktl0S-0002nu-H1 for pgadmin-hackers@lists.postgresql.org; Mon, 28 Dec 2020 05:23:44 +0000 Received: from mail-lf1-x12c.google.com ([2a00:1450:4864:20::12c]) by magus.postgresql.org with esmtps (TLS1.3: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.92) (envelope-from ) id 1ktl0O-0007r5-Nj for pgadmin-hackers@postgresql.org; Mon, 28 Dec 2020 05:23:43 +0000 Received: by mail-lf1-x12c.google.com with SMTP id x20so21427315lfe.12 for ; Sun, 27 Dec 2020 21:23:40 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=enterprisedb-com.20150623.gappssmtp.com; s=20150623; h=mime-version:references:in-reply-to:from:date:message-id:subject:to :cc; bh=liMxxq0Gd8Mdhf5WnU5dnT0GvdRy68tIidD5LWTWAVw=; b=lpsO/AgD/bdg+0JKkOm9plyRY6jmjYYSq4up8WqS+B/m0BDiKxl0ju7CXjX5xcfrrk dJOxDpaILuL9M9wCpnZJI6UqanGAhyfDaFKcBfMPCGym10SAr2eZw35jYEZ6ppWfIEIP rEOoGwhvpGTghvvPckti1cr2HGGMc1fZxQ6RtPxwxMPB3+0NOakoZXgwE2AxRewHxyMX Nm3bAOOrLVleVRX4OWzpueLfbEzkIHE47IjImXKy7OT/KpP1gVE6CoT9LG2ftYWQk5QM 7f0LGrWlj819/mdCZwsXXQKeLHErDG6ZEUE8vrAUA/C6jg8AkJrNqd3lBCPFn4KKnEwS TUrQ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to:cc; bh=liMxxq0Gd8Mdhf5WnU5dnT0GvdRy68tIidD5LWTWAVw=; b=aZP/6KbV9Es72CSItrFadIIN9zGos7rGzeXxYbAxlEKfs5YqjE8BWLkTu3LLBrKBUf G2koFpVyP+66mffAA+peDrUnKm0nxXPDKNe1c/uv+2yXj4F5q1IG3heH/S1IS5EHsPoI LYVa+7537VdR0wkmNKIyGHEpshxPVfXgZ/LOmqmaMOEt51G0urnYMj6Sy8ziJhqM8SCi PF//Jb2HswiOaCUs2xL+WT3SMF6lprUUyOQv+U580uznXIg3lp2yQKPtsWIGi2yyXW4z 5clVtnxLfxh1JoginApzbtIdj4jzmP0VRKoT1OorSwM5IalXqvpmj8Rfy1/DmzYTM5ao Y5Bw== X-Gm-Message-State: AOAM531BQ7v/qhEQw6nfuWp+VarEh1013FuHuaXHrNJw9oOi7X4fO26U 2hDjzcvbuad5Ne5f0PITtVsAMHR4zKZTWLRNdYvjZTS3ALQ6UEwXZw6T8I0y4Aqoe6Ms30j7gP6 vf14KNs9L7XXCGGkJMLzolEW9rFRGCZpUZB3+xR2EZg1f+9a6V6KLFsY1/yQoaH8I8Rczt4+NAw uJjmiOqogyURjlB6Tk9qN6fuaBvIDbUxUx0uMTJNfHbmdVVsKzFTS1bpDBeBFb0BU= X-Google-Smtp-Source: ABdhPJzSAb42nHj4V7gj/9RZh47aerAO9RrQzTk1JZ8UHFOvLN+1AospPPsCR+MgU20GoL6avk2MONR/1hGaZioxG/M= X-Received: by 2002:ac2:4437:: with SMTP id w23mr19618524lfl.618.1609133019328; Sun, 27 Dec 2020 21:23:39 -0800 (PST) MIME-Version: 1.0 References: In-Reply-To: From: Khushboo Vashi Date: Mon, 28 Dec 2020 10:53:37 +0530 Message-ID: Subject: Re: [pgAdmin][RM1802] ERD Tool (Beta) To: Akshay Joshi Cc: pgadmin-hackers , Aditya Toshniwal Content-Type: multipart/alternative; boundary="00000000000003900705b77f7aea" X-CLOUD-SEC-AV-Info: enterprisedb,google_mail,monitor X-CLOUD-SEC-AV-Sent: true X-Gm-Spam: 0 X-Gm-Phishy: 0 List-Id: List-Help: List-Subscribe: List-Post: List-Owner: List-Archive: Precedence: bulk --00000000000003900705b77f7aea Content-Type: text/plain; charset="UTF-8" On Fri, Dec 25, 2020 at 4:34 PM Akshay Joshi wrote: > Hi Khushboo, > > Can you please review it? > > On it. > On Fri, Dec 25, 2020 at 3:31 PM Aditya Toshniwal < > aditya.toshniwal@enterprisedb.com> wrote: > >> Hi Hackers, >> >> Attached patch introduces ERD Tool(Beta) to pgAdmin. Below are the >> details: >> 1) Create a diagram from scratch or generate for an existing DB. >> 2) Generate "Create" DDL from the diagram. >> 3) Save the diagram and resume it later. >> 4) Supports basic table fields, one-to-many relationships, many-to-many >> relationships, adding notes. >> 5) Test cases added with 75-80% test coverage. >> >> Please review. >> >> -- >> Thanks, >> Aditya Toshniwal >> pgAdmin hacker | Sr. Software Engineer | *edbpostgres.com* >> >> "Don't Complain about Heat, Plant a TREE" >> > > > -- > *Thanks & Regards* > *Akshay Joshi* > *pgAdmin Hacker | Principal Software Architect* > *EDB Postgres * > > *Mobile: +91 976-788-8246* > --00000000000003900705b77f7aea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able


=
On Fri, Dec 25, 2020 at 4:34 PM Aksha= y Joshi <akshay.joshi@e= nterprisedb.com> wrote:
Hi Khushboo,

Can you ple= ase review it?

On it.=C2=A0
On Fri, Dec 25, 2020 at 3:31 PM Aditya Toshn= iwal <aditya.toshniwal@enterprisedb.com> wrote:
Hi Hackers,

Attac= hed patch introduces ERD Tool(Beta) to pgAdmin. Below are the details:
1) Create a diagram from scr= atch or generate for an existing DB.
2) Generate "Create" DDL from the diagram.
3) Save the diagram and resume it= later.
4) Supports basi= c table fields, one-to-many relationships, many-to-many relationships, addi= ng notes.
5) Test cases = added with 75-80% test coverage.

Please rev= iew.

--
Thanks,
Aditya Toshniwal
pgAdmin h= acker=C2=A0| Sr. Software Engineer | edbpostgres.com
"Don't Complain abou= t Heat, Plant a TREE"


--
Thank= s & Regards
Akshay Joshi
pgAdmin Hacker | Principal Softw= are Architect
EDB Po= stgres
Mobile: +91 976-788-8246

--00000000000003900705b77f7aea--